Log-Normal distribution

Terms from Statistics for HCI: Making Sense of Quantitative Data

This distribution is common where there is some form of multiplicative effect: for example, with task completion times we would expect longer times to have greater variability. Tests designed for the Normal distribution cannot be used, but the data can be transformed by taking the logarithm of the raw times, then the resulting transformed data is often approximately Normal and can be analysed using off-the-shelf statistics.
